UK Small Business Directory
Business listings provided by UK Small Business Directory
Ref No. 178488

Aloe Vera Products

Search for Aloe Vera Products on Google Maps




See main listing Aloe Vera Products
Aloe Vera Products are listed in; Health Products Directory : Health Products in Bristol : Health Products in Gloucestershire


Google Business Finder